From: Matti Vaittinen Date: Tue, 24 Feb 2026 13:11:12 +0000 (+0200) Subject: dt-bindings: mfd: bd72720: Add ROHM BD73900 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=c7be85a3cd5c918b0fe8977b3f2ac410eb212a0f;p=thirdparty%2Fkernel%2Flinux.git dt-bindings: mfd: bd72720: Add ROHM BD73900 The ROHM BD79300 is almost identical to the BD72720. Main differences are the initial values for some of the registers. Thus, it appears the BD79300 can be handled with same software as BD72720. Adding the compatible for the BD79300 enables people to use the real IC type in the device-tree instead of claiming it is BD72720. This does also help differentiating the ICs if appears it is needed. Add own compatible for the BD73900 and mark BD72720 as a fall-back.
